Is your lawn struggling to survive the hot summer heat, or are you looking to revamp your yard in time for fall?

On this episode of The HOME Show, hosts Trish and Rich Roth sit down with local turf and lawn experts to answer all your burning lawn care questions! First, Chad Wheeler from WheelerGreen Lawn Care drops by to discuss summer weed control (crabgrass, wiregrass, and clover), the truth about soil testing, and why fall aeration and overseeding are critical for long-term turf health.

Then, WB, Jacob, and Michelle from Bass Sod Farm take over the studio to break down the differences between Turf-Type Tall Fescue, Zeon Zoysia, and Bermuda grass. Learn how to pick the right sod for your shade, pets, and lifestyle, plus tips for prepping your yard before laying new turf.
